Show HN: Constellation is an open-source Hasura-compatible GraphQL engine in Go
Category: infrastructure
Tags: graphql, go, hasura-compatible, open-source, postgresql
Score: 7.0/10 (Innovation: 6, Technical: 8, Documentation: 7, Utility: 7)
Constellation is a Hasura-compatible GraphQL engine written in Go, designed as a drop-in replacement for Hasura CE with lower memory usage and open-source commitment. Built by Nhost to replace the deprecated Hasura v2, it provides a role-based GraphQL API over PostgreSQL and SQLite while maintaining full metadata compatibility. Its lightweight footprint and fresh Go architecture make it a practical, high-performance alternative for production GraphQL backends.
Target audience: backend devs, devops, data engineers
Repository: https://nhost.io/blog/introducing-constellation · Go · MIT · 9174 stars
View on Hacker News